A client taking warfarin asks the nurse about using herbal remedies. Which of the following would the nurse instruct the client to avoid? Select all that apply

A) Chamomile
B) St. John's wort
C) Ginkgo biloba
D) Ginger
E) Ginseng


Ans: A, B, C, D, E
Feedback:
Warfarin, a drug with a narrow therapeutic index, has the potential to interact with many herbal remedies. For example, warfarin should not be combined with any of the following substances, because they may have additive or synergistic activity and increase the risk for bleeding: celery, chamomile, clove, dong quai, feverfew, garlic, ginger, ginkgo biloba, ginseng, green tea, onion, passionflower, red clover, St. John's wort, and turmeric.
